4、APScheduler: 详解Scheduler种类用法、常见错误与解决方法【Python3测试任务管理总结】
2023-12-15 22:19:34
调度器(Scheduler)是将其他组件绑在一起的关键。通常在应用程序中只运行一个调度器。应用程序开发者通常不直接处理作业存储(job stores)、执行器(executors)或触发器(triggers)。相反,调度器提供了适当的接口来处理所有这些。通过调度器配置作业存储和执行器,以及添加、修改和删除作业都是通过调度器完成的。
在APScheduler中,有七种类型的调度器(Scheduler)可供选择,每种调度器适用于不同的应用场景。以下是一些常见的调度器及其用法,以及在使用时可能遇到的错误和解决方法:
一、三种常见的调度器
1. BlockingScheduler
BlockingScheduler 是最简单的调度器,它在主线程中运行,任务执行时会阻塞主线程。适用于简单的脚本和小型应用。
from apscheduler.schedulers.blocking import BlockingScheduler
scheduler = BlockingScheduler()
文章来源:https://blog.csdn.net/zxwscau/article/details/135021706
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。 如若内容造成侵权/违法违规/事实不符,请联系我的编程经验分享网邮箱:veading@qq.com进行投诉反馈,一经查实,立即删除!
本文来自互联网用户投稿,该文观点仅代表作者本人,不代表本站立场。本站仅提供信息存储空间服务,不拥有所有权,不承担相关法律责任。 如若内容造成侵权/违法违规/事实不符,请联系我的编程经验分享网邮箱:veading@qq.com进行投诉反馈,一经查实,立即删除!